Pirates Land Taiwanese Trio
The Pirates signed three teenage Taiwan high school players on the first day of the international free-agent signing period: a pair of 18-year-olds, outfielder Ping-Hung Chi and righthander Sheng-Cin Hong; and 17-year-old first baseman/pitcher Chih-Wei Hsu. Korean Bats On The Way?
From Contributor Yoon Chul, The Korea Times Kim Hyun-soo of the Doosan Bears, and Lee Yong-kyu of the KIA Tigers are the strongest candidates for the majors. Lee played on Korea’s World Baseball Classic team, hitting lead-off; batting first for the Tigers too. Lee's gets on with his good eye, patience, and contact-hitting.
